A southern Negev town in the catalog of Judahs tribal inheritance
NegevHazor-hadattah ("new Hazor") was a southern Negev town in Judah's tribal inheritance, named in Joshua 15:25 in the catalog of cities "in the south country, by the coast of Edom": "And Hazor, Hadattah, and Kerioth, and Hezron, which is Hazor." The Hebrew may be read either as a single compound name "Hazor-hadattah" or as two adjacent towns "Hazor" and "Hadattah" — modern translators differ. The site is uncertain but lay in the southern Negev frontier between settled Judah and the Amalekite-Edomite wilderness, distinct from the famous northern Galilee Hazor.
